Output 8b14aa40341fe054d10b84b5eceba4f7ff23e057ad225f61ba9d287ee90524c3:1

value
402780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8ad9884c72d31793aa638f0ad05dc1d5c133c6f OP_EQUAL
address
3JXWDVAvSbxV8Pdb9ry4AQk9awWFu9KQdF
transaction
8b14aa40341fe054d10b84b5eceba4f7ff23e057ad225f61ba9d287ee90524c3
confirmations
344738
spent
true